  • Hello everyone...




    I was just wondering what is the maximum detection range for hidden wrecks when using adv. subspace sensors.



    I now what the stats say about the adv supspace sensors but it seems I can only find the wrecks that are directly on my flightpath. Im asking cuz Im trying to map all the wrecks in all sectors and trying to figure out the most efficient search pattern.



    Q

  • Hello Quarry,


    It depends about conditions where is wreck located. In nebulae is scanner detection highly reduced (for sure you need be cca 5-6k away from wreck before you noticed it. In free space it is cca 10-12k. From my experience you can sometimes find wreck first at your nav-map because it shows on your radar only short time. And map all wrecks in CF 1.82? ... you can be sure that it will take you huge amount of time. GL with exploring!
